Thomas Joseph Olivett
February 16, 1933 - March 21, 2022
Thomas Joseph Olivett passed away on March 21, 2022. He was born in Athens, NY on February 16, 1933 to Carmela and Costantino Olivett and was one of 11 children in the family. He graduated from Coxsackie-Athens High School in 1951 where he played football and baseball. He was predeceased in 2018 by his loving wife of 63 years, Elizabeth “Betty” Olivett and is survived by his three children Thomas (Julie) Olivett, Christine (Lance) Palmateer, and Paul (Denise) Olivett, 4 grandchildren (Lance, Lauren, Renee, and Paul), two surviving siblings (Emma and Linda) and many nieces, nephews, and extended family members. Mr. Olivett held various jobs throughout his life, including starting and operating several small businesses in the area. He ultimately retired from the State Corrections Department after spending his final 20 years working as both a butcher and baker, among other positions. He loved baseball and became a New York Mets fan later in life and spent most summer evening’s watching them on TV and complaining about whoever was the manager at the time. What he loved most, though, was his sweet and caring wife Betty and his children and grandchildren. He devoted his life to providing for them and was filled with love and pride knowing that he did the best he could to make their lives better. Tom and Betty are together again, dancing to a 50’s hit and hosting a party for family and friends! Per request of the family, the service will be private.
